Description

IC 2177 more commonly known as the Seagull Nebula is a reflection nebula between the constellations Monoceros and Canis Major around 3,700 light-years away from Earth. The seagull shape is defined by the head (NGC 2327) and the wings (IC 2177 itself). This Ha-rich region of cosmic dust and gas clouds glows in the red light of ionized hydrogen and is over 250 light-years in diameter. I chose the SHO palette for this one which resulted in a myriad of different ways of displaying the Ha and Sii rich signals. Also being a mosaic this had its challenges of matching the palette between panels and any fine gradients if any between each.
